"I went there for a cozy dinner with my boyfriend and ended up having a most amazing experience. The restaurant is lovely, great background music, the staff is very welcoming, they spoke English to us, as we were not speaking any German. The food was...delicious, as was the wine. You definitely need to try their chocolate mouse with pineapple, which was amazing. What I liked best, besides the atmosphere, food and service, was that I felt special. At the end, after we paid, the staff took the time to speak to us, ask us what we liked best, what suggestions we would have and he even offered us a traditional drink from our homecountry. We are students, so the prices range was a bit higher than our usual dinner, but I can tell you it was worth every penny. I'm sure this was an experience I will delightfully remember"
